Wuhan offers a relatively affordable cost of living compared to many other major cities. Dining out is inexpensive, with meals at casual restaurants costing as little as $2.07.
Housing is also affordable, especially outside the city centre, where rent for a 1-bedroom apartment averages $237.10.
Transportation costs are low, with public transport and fuel prices being quite economical. Utilities and internet services are also reasonably priced, making Wuhan a cost-effective place to live.
